One of the most noticeable changes in home cooling is the introduction of energy-efficient systems. Older air conditioning units often consumed significant amounts of electricity, leading to higher utility bills and unnecessary environmental strain. Modern cooling solutions, however, are designed with efficiency in mind. Inverter technology, for example, allows compressors to adjust their speed based on the cooling demand, rather than running at full power constantly. This not only reduces energy consumption but also maintains a more consistent indoor temperature, eliminating the peaks and troughs often experienced with older units.
Smart thermostats have also revolutionized the way homeowners interact with their cooling systems. Unlike traditional thermostats, which require manual adjustments, smart devices learn your habits and preferences over time. They can automatically adjust temperatures based on your schedule, detect when rooms are unoccupied, and even sync with weather forecasts to optimize performance. This level of automation not only enhances comfort but also contributes to energy savings, as the system operates only when needed.
Another significant advancement in home cooling is the integration of air purification technologies. Many modern units now come equipped with HEPA filters, ionizers, or UV sterilization systems that actively remove dust, allergens, and harmful microbes from indoor air. This feature is especially beneficial for families with children, elderly members, or anyone prone to respiratory issues. By combining cooling and purification, homeowners can enjoy a healthier living environment without relying on separate air purifiers or additional equipment.
Zoning systems have also emerged as a game-changer for home comfort. Unlike traditional single-zone air conditioners, which cool the entire home at the same rate, zoned systems allow homeowners to control temperatures in individual rooms independently. This approach not only improves comfort for every occupant but also reduces energy waste by avoiding unnecessary cooling in unused spaces. For example, bedrooms can remain cooler at night while living areas maintain a slightly warmer temperature, creating an ideal balance that suits different activities and preferences.
The evolution of ductless mini-split systems has further expanded the options available to homeowners. These systems are ideal for homes without existing ductwork, offering flexible installation and precise temperature control. Mini-splits are also quieter than traditional units and provide the added benefit of separate zones for heating and cooling. For older homes or spaces undergoing renovation, ductless systems provide a cost-effective solution that delivers modern comfort without extensive construction.

The environmental impact of modern cooling technology is another area where significant progress has been made. New refrigerants with lower global warming potential, energy-saving features, and eco-friendly manufacturing practices contribute to a reduced carbon footprint. Many homeowners are now able to enjoy high-performance cooling without compromising on sustainability, aligning comfort with responsible energy use. As awareness of climate change grows, these innovations will play an increasingly important role in shaping environmentally conscious homes.
Noise reduction has also been a priority in the design of modern units. Older systems often created a constant hum or loud compressor sounds that could interfere with sleep, work, or relaxation. Modern units are engineered with quieter motors, improved insulation, and vibration-reducing technology, allowing homeowners to enjoy a peaceful indoor environment even while the system operates at full capacity. This subtle but significant improvement has elevated the overall comfort of living spaces, making modern cooling systems far more user-friendly.
